sunday, february 19th. a new week. we are so grateful that you are starting it with us. good morning. great to be with you as always. good morning to you. we begin in plains, georgia, where the family of former president jimmy carter says the 98-year-old will begin receiving hospice care at his home. a peanut farmer and navy lieutenant before going into politics, the democrat eventually served one term adds governor of georgia and one as president of the united states from 1977 to 1981. yesterday the carter center released a statement, quote, after a series of short hospital stays, former u.s. president jimmy carter today decided to spend his remaining time at home with his family and to receive hospice care instead of additional medical intervention. he has the full support of his family and medical team. carter, who turned 98 last year, became the oldest living u.s. president in history in 2018
